Rather than focus on the mechanics of image editing, the book explains digital manipulation terms and techniques in a mostly generic way. For example, he provides a page full of variants of the same image, each under- or overexposed to a different degree. He treats color correction and other techniques similarly. However, he acknowledges the power and popularity of Adobe Photoshop by explaining specifically how to achieve certain effects--such as those created with filters--in that program. The examples of clipping and combining photographs involve Photoshop too. The result of his work: a superior guide for anyone wanting to get into photography via the digital route. --David Wall

Digital photography is a lot of fun, and Odam makes it even more so with this gorgeous book, which starts with the types of digital cameras and then moves on to technical issues, taking pictures, photo manipulation, graphic design, and the web. As the prices of digital cameras start to drop and become affordable to more patrons, Odam's guide will be valuable for all libraries.
